genieacs
Application Docker from geiserx's Repository
Vue d'ensemble
Production-ready Docker image for GenieACS, an open-source TR-069 (CWMP) Auto Configuration Server. Manage and provision CPE devices (routers, ONTs, gateways) via TR-069 protocol with a built-in web UI, REST API, and firmware file server. Multi-arch (amd64/arm64), non-root runtime, integrated log rotation.
Includes 4 services managed by supervisord: CWMP (device communication), NBI (REST API), FS (file server), and UI (web dashboard).
Requires MongoDB. Set GENIEACS_MONGODB_CONNECTION_URL to your MongoDB instance.
More info: https://github.com/GeiserX/genieacs-container
Includes 4 services managed by supervisord: CWMP (device communication), NBI (REST API), FS (file server), and UI (web dashboard).
Requires MongoDB. Set GENIEACS_MONGODB_CONNECTION_URL to your MongoDB instance.
More info: https://github.com/GeiserX/genieacs-container
Exigences
MongoDB container or external MongoDB instance
Arguments d'exécution
- Interface utilisateur Web
http://[IP]:[PORT:3000]/- Réseau
bridge- Privilégié
- false
Configuration du modèle
Web UI PortPorttcp
GenieACS web dashboard port
- Cible
- 3000
- Défaut
- 3000
CWMP PortPorttcp
TR-069 CWMP port for CPE device communication
- Cible
- 7547
- Défaut
- 7547
NBI PortPorttcp
Northbound Interface (REST API) port
- Cible
- 7557
- Défaut
- 7557
FS PortPorttcp
File server port for firmware and config uploads
- Cible
- 7567
- Défaut
- 7567
ExtensionsPathrw
Custom extension scripts directory
- Cible
- /opt/genieacs/ext
- Défaut
- /mnt/user/appdata/genieacs/ext
LogsPathrw
Log files (rotated daily, 30-day retention)
- Cible
- /var/log/genieacs
- Défaut
- /mnt/user/appdata/genieacs/log
MongoDB URLVariable
MongoDB connection string (e.g. mongodb://host:27017)
- Cible
- GENIEACS_MONGODB_CONNECTION_URL
- Défaut
- mongodb://mongo:27017
JWT SecretVariable
JWT secret for web UI authentication. Change in production!
- Cible
- GENIEACS_UI_JWT_SECRET
- Défaut
- changeme
Catégories
Télécharger les statistiques
282,979
Total des téléchargements
Détails
Référentiel
drumsergio/genieacs:latestDernière mise à jour2026-04-01
Première vue2026-04-06
Exécutez Genieacs sur Unraid.
Genieacs est listé dans Community Apps pour Unraid OS. Explorez Unraid pour créer un serveur domestique flexible, un NAS ou un laboratoire domestique.